As a Crime Scene Investigator, you play a crucial role in solving crimes by collecting and analyzing physical evidence found at crime scenes. You are responsible for documenting evidence, conducting analyses in a controlled environment, and assisting law enforcement in solving cases. The job market for Crime Scene Investigators is competitive, but offers a rewarding career for individuals with a passion for forensic science. The average annual salary for Crime Scene Investigators ranges from $45,000 to $80,000, depending on experience and location. To excel in this field, you will need to have strong attention to detail, critical thinking skills, and knowledge of forensic tools and techniques.
